What are the symptoms of social communication disorder
Umnica [9.8K]

Answer:

Signs of social communication disorder

Doesn't get sarcasm; is overly literal.

Doesn't give background information when talking to unfamiliar people.

Has trouble understanding things that are implied but not stated.

Has trouble picking up on social cues like facial expressions.

Doesn't use appropriate greetings.
